Slapping a 'sustainable' sticker on packaging is not enough.

There are also provisions to address software updates, which can be presented as necessary, even if they only add functionality.

The agreement is provisional for now. It needs to be ratified by the EU Parliament and council, with a vote set to take place in November. If or when that happens, member states will have 24 months to sign the new rules into law. I think this is a good thing.
